Gianluigi Buffon’s three match ban is not expected to cause any issues with his move to Paris Saint-Germain.

It was officially confirmed yesterday that the goalkeeper has been hit with a ban for his comments about Michael Oliver, following Juventus’ Champions League exit to Real Madrid.

The 40-year-old had been expected to hang up his gloves at the end of the season, but it appears that when he leaves the Bianconeri he’ll join PSG.

This morning’s Gazzetta dello Sport assures the ban has created no issue in that regard, and while there are a few details to be worked out, Buffon will sign for the French champions.

The legendary goalkeeper will earn around €4m per season, and will compete with Alphonse Areola for the number 1 slot.
